Greenland Flag Flag Information two equal horizontal bands of white (top) and red with a large disk slightly to the hoist side of center - the top half of the disk is red, the bottom half is white the design represents the sun reflecting off a field of ice the colors are the same as those of the Danish flag and symbolize Greenland's links to the Kingdom of Denmark
Source: CIA - The World Factbook
